JBG Leveling spring kit question, pitman arm needed ?
I got the front end leveling kit from JBG, it consists of 2 front springs and i believe it says it gives 2" to the front end, Today i am on ebay looking around and i see a dropped pitman arm by Procomp and it says that it is for 2" to 6" lift. Do i need this ? i never thought of a dropped pitman arm-

If only 2" i would say no. I havent heard of anyone using one for leveling coils before. And most drop pitman arms are for 4-6". Might be a typo by whom ever posted it on ebay.

No you don't need it. I had the Rough country 2.5" kit and it came with rear leafs so the alignment stayed nice as well as the tires. You can even keep the stock arm with a 4" kit if you do the tie-rod flip to the top of the knuckles. I did it the flip when I had the 2.5" lift too!

i know people with 6" lift and stock pitman. it isnt the best but 2" is very minimal. 2 isnt even really enough to consider the TRE flip. once you go to 4 or more then its a good time to think about it
